Embrace the Almond Shape: A Timeless Silhouette

The almond nail shape mimics the shape of an almond nut. It features tapered sides and a rounded tip, creating a natural and flattering look. Almond nails are known for their versatility, as they complement different hand shapes and lengths. This shape is perfect for those who want a longer, more elegant look without sacrificing practicality.

Length Variations for Every Taste

Whether you prefer short, medium, or long nails, the almond shape can accommodate your desired length. Short almond nails are perfect for everyday activities, offering a natural and polished look. Medium almond nails provide a balance between length and practicality, making them suitable for both formal and casual occasions. Long almond nails are a statement in themselves, creating a dramatic and sophisticated effect.

A Symphony of Spring Hues: Color Choices Galore

The one-color aspect of this nail trend allows you to showcase your favorite spring hue. From soft pastels to bold neons, there’s a shade to match every personality and style. Here are some of the most popular color choices for one-color almond nails this season:

Delicate Pastels: A Touch of Softness

Pastels are a quintessential spring staple, adding a touch of sweetness and femininity to your nails. Choose from soft shades like baby pink, lavender, mint green, or pale yellow to create a dreamy and ethereal look.

Vibrant Neons: A Pop of Energy

If you prefer a bolder statement, consider opting for neon colors. These eye-catching hues, such as hot pink, electric blue, or lime green, will add a vibrant pop to your nails and turn heads wherever you go.

Shimmering Metallics: A Touch of Glam

Add a touch of glamour to your one-color almond nails with metallic shades. Silver, gold, and rose gold are classic metallic options that add a touch of sophistication and shine to your look.

4. How do I get the perfect almond nail shape?

A: You can get the perfect almond nail shape by filing your nails down to the desired length and shape. Use a file that is fine-grit and file in one direction only.
